Writing Tips For Students Of All Ages

Sylvan Tips on Writing

  • Good writing takes time. Spend time organizing your ideas and thinking about what you really want to say in your essay.
  • Use the Internet or library to research your topic.
  • Prepare an outline before you begin to write.
  • Use transition words - such as "after," "although," "before," "however" and "therefore" to help your ideas flow together.
  • Be willing to revise. Change your sentences and paragraphs around, add material that lends to your writing and delete material that doesn't work.
  • Avoid clichés and jargon.
  • Always keep a dictionary handy to help with spelling.
  • Use a thesaurus to help you think of a new way to say something.
  • Ask someone else to edit your work.
  • Proofread everything. Make sure grammar, spelling and punctuation are perfect before you declare anything "finished."
  • Don't rely on a computer's spellchecker to ensure proper spelling.
